    I had an offer to do a bunch of loads for big O…
    Says they were moving 80/day up to Illinois. They may. But not at that rate due me. Short 330 miles, 2 days to do it, load around 12-1 pm then deliver around 1-2 the next afternoon?? they say give us rate! I did. Then they say… well, we’re thinking…. $678.
    And I said keep them. Means after driver and fuel truck will make like maybe $200 for 2 days even for their drivers.
    Say .60/mile(dunno what their van drivers get what I got on tankers there) $198
    So 678-198. 6 mpg at $5/gal 55 gallonx$5 $275, down to $205 with 2 days tied up.
    Nothing left after ducks fly away.
